Load Filament With the Enclosure Installed
1. Hang the filaments onto the Filament Holders, and cut the bending end of the
filaments using the diagonal pliers.
To ensure the success of the calibration, you need to load PLA
filaments of distinct colors into the two nozzles.
The provided breakaway PLA filament can be specifically used to
print breakaway support structures, which are easy to remove.
2. Insert the filaments into the Filament Tubes in the order of "black filament
on the left and white filament on the right", and push the filament close to the
filament entry.
Black Filament White Filament
Make sure to load the black PLA filament into the left nozzle and
the white Breakaway PLA filament into the right nozzle, which is
required to print the test model.
3. Follow the prompts on the Touchscreen to heat the nozzles.
4. When the heating completes, tap Load and then insert the black PLA filament
into the left nozzle. Tap Stop Loading when the filament extrudes successfully.
